Output 24de29b68625eb90068666ff7305b215121874e2d962d338057523842557ce20:0

value
43756600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 229f2dc18f4e32a4e5acf1d154cd47390def2bd9 OP_EQUALVERIFY OP_CHECKSIG
address
14A4fTNLL8Cg1Hkr6J7VWMEQeDu8x1EdtA
transaction
24de29b68625eb90068666ff7305b215121874e2d962d338057523842557ce20
spent
true